
Cost of Pilot Light Replacement in Las Vegas
The cost of pilot light replacement in Las Vegas, NV can vary based on several factors. A pilot light is a small gas flame that serves as an ignition source for gas-powered appliances such as water heaters, furnaces, and stoves. When it malfunctions, it can lead to significant inconvenience and potential safety hazards. Understanding the costs involved in replacing a pilot light can help homeowners budget for this essential service.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Type of Appliance: Different appliances have varying complexities in their pilot light systems.
- Labor Rates: The cost of labor can differ based on the expertise required and the prevailing rates in Las Vegas.
- Parts and Materials: The price of replacement parts and materials can impact the overall cost.
- Emergency Services: Costs may increase if the replacement is needed urgently or outside regular working hours.
- Accessibility: The ease of access to the pilot light can affect labor time and cost.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(USD) |
---|---|
Pilot Light Replacement (Furnace) | $100 - $200 |
Pilot Light Replacement (Water Heater) | $80 - $150 |
Diagnostic Fee | $50 - $100 |
Emergency Service Fee | $150 - $250 |
Service Call Fee | $50 - $75 |
